Diameter of planets and their distance from the Sun in kilometers

Diameter of planets and their distance from the Sun in kilometers (km): Planet Diameter (km) Distance from Sun (km) Sun 1,391,400 Mercury 4,879 57,900,000 Venus 12,104 108,200,000 Earth 12,756 149,600,000 Mars 6,792 227,900,000 Jupiter 142,984 778,600,000 Saturn 120,536 1,433,500,000 Uranus 51,118 2,872,500,000 Neptune 49,528 4,495,100,000 If the Sun is a soccer ball of diameter 20

Types of Hydrocarbons Models of Unsaturated Hydrocarbons Name Ethene Propene Cyclobutene cis-2-Butene Ethyne (acetylene) Condensed Structural Formula The Correct Answer and Explanation is: Corrected Table: Types of Hydrocarbons – Unsaturated Hydrocarbons Name Condensed Structural Formula Ethene CH₂=CH₂ Propene CH₂=CH–CH₃ Cyclobutene C₄H₆ (ring structure with one double bond) cis-2-Butene CH₃–CH=CH–CH₃ (cis configuration) Ethyne (acetylene) HC≡CH
